XHProf Future::resolve Profile
XHProf Profile
XHProf Profile
| Symbol | Count | Wall Time | % |
|---|---|---|---|
| Metrics for this Call | |||
| Future::resolve | 4,822 | 36,817,340 us | 100.0% |
| Parent Calls | |||
| ExecFuture::resolvex | 427 | 26,055,837 us | |
| exec_manual | 439 | 10,413,492 us | |
| ArcanistBaseXHPASTLinter::getXHPASTTreeForPath | 3,735 | 228,577 us | |
| ArcanistExternalLinter::resolveFuture | 221 | 119,434 us | |
| Child Calls | |||
| Future::waitForSockets | 10,755 | 25,383,592 us | 68.9% |
| ExecFuture::isReady | 15,651 | 10,545,361 us | 28.6% |
| ExecFuture::getReadSockets | 10,829 | 212,674 us | 0.6% |
| microtime | 4,822 | 87,878 us | 0.2% |
| Future::checkException | 20,473 | 87,486 us | 0.2% |
| ExecFuture::getDefaultWait | 4,822 | 54,180 us | 0.1% |
| ExecFuture::getWriteSockets | 10,829 | 43,192 us | 0.1% |
| Future::getResult | 4,822 | 20,680 us | 0.1% |